#607ce6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#607ce6 is composed of 37.6% red, 48.6%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.8% and a lightness of 63.9%. #607ce6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0f8ff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#607ce6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#607ce6 has RGB values of R:96, G:124,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6323430.

Shades and Tints of #607ce6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040b is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#607ce6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a1a6 is the less saturated color, while #4b70fb is the most saturated one.
